Output 9976b5f267d0617f5eabaf4cfc1116ff143bdce7a8dbb9a66a79937e4d86b74b:2

value
80039549
script pubkey
OP_HASH160 OP_PUSHBYTES_20 06c1521b9103d68e2dd6d39f2828ff43a5e19ab1 OP_EQUAL
address
32JjZrXenBHMm3f8AwFa91vUUTs6i7p9kt
transaction
9976b5f267d0617f5eabaf4cfc1116ff143bdce7a8dbb9a66a79937e4d86b74b
confirmations
486816
spent
true